Otto Antoine was a member of the Association of Berlin Artists, which was founded in 1841. Eventually, he became an honorary member and honorary president of the association. Beginning in 1897, he was regularly represented at these annual exhibitions which, during the time of the Emperor Wilhelm II, only presented works of “official” pictorial art. Initially, those were motifs of his Rhenish home country (i.e. 1900 “Abend an der Mosel” [Evening at the Moselle], 1901 “An der Loreley” [At the Loreley]), then beginning around 1911 followed by motifs mostly of Berlin. Furthermore, Antoine’s paintings were always included in the Künstlerhaus, a permanent exhibition presenting works of living artists who were members of the Association of Berlin Artists.?. Source:.
